A truck driver died of an apparent heart attack at 4500 Access Road in Hixson on Tuesday morning. Wallace M. Curtis, 54, was carrying 40,000 pounds of yarn in his trailer when he died, causing the crash.
The tractor trailer crashed through a fence at the McKamey Animal Trust. However, no one on the McKamey property was hurt.
He was dead when McKamey workers went to check on him.
The driver had just made a delivery near the animal center.
